Index: Denton Food Trucks

The Denton Food Truck Scene has evolved a lot over the past year. You can find your favorites all over town, at Austin Street, Oak St Drafthouse, Mulberry Street Cantina, Fry St, Backyard on Bell, or posted up at the Denton Community Market, you can get most cuisines you crave from 4 wheels somewhere in our fair city.

Denton obviously just can't get enough of the deliciousness that is the Pickled Carrot, with noodle bowls, bahn-mis, tacos, and salads made with fresh and beautifully seasoned ingredients, you can now scoop up your favorite indulgence from Austin St, or their new residency at Harvest House.

Prime Farm to Table is located in Flower Mound, but their Prime from Scratch food truck is a Denton regular. Serving up a broad menu with items that include a Mac and Cheese Waffle with broccoli and bacon, a Vegan Poke Bowl with cauliflower rice, and a savory Smoked Gouda Grilled Cheese with avocado and bacon. The truck offers a little something for everyone.
